Somewhere I once saw a piece on integrating the keyless clicker and the key into one super item kind of like the VW key/keyless (without the switchblade action, of course). The idea was to open the keyless entry, make a rectangle hole for the key shank to protrude from, and then leave the key head inside the open space of the remote. Looked only OK in my opinion, but if you are looking to save space..... Check NASIOC or scoobymods.
